> @@ -529,6 +560,8 @@ static const struct sunxi_pinctrl_function sun50i_h5_pinctrl_functions[] = {
> { "emac", 2 }, /* PD0-PD17 */
> { "gpio_in", 0 },
> { "gpio_out", 1 },
> + { "i2c0", 2 }, /* PA11-PA12 */
> + { "i2c1", 2 }, /* PA18-PA19 */
According to both the user manual and the Linux driver this should be a
mux value of 3 (I guess mix up with I2S vs. I2C)
